The design of the electric wheelchair C2000 combines high performance with technical innovation and aesthetic appeal. The modular wheelchair designed for outdoor use has a direct servo-controlled steering system and directional stability, high maneuverability.
The C2000 is an outdoor powered wheelchair from German manufacturer Otto Bock. It packs some nice features including an innovative rear wheel chain drive configuration. Range up to 37 miles with a top speed of 9 mph. Turning radius 37 inches. Product by Otto Bock Mobility Solutions.
The C2000 is a strong move toward real world powered wheelchairs that integrate personal wheeled technology into the user’s lifestyle as opposed to a wheelchair user having to adjust to the use limitations of a powered wheelchair
The combination of indoor and outdoor features, such as suspension, precision steering, and obstacle/curb climbing capabilities, go a long way in having a wheelchair user live life their way instead of their wheelchair’s way.

With the C2000 power wheelchair, you will reach your destination quickly and comfortably: The innovative steering system assures safety at speeds of up to 15 km/h, on inclines and on uneven surfaces. In combination with the right seat from the Otto Bock seating portfolio, the full suspension system offers maximum driving comfort – even on long trips up to 60 kilometres. The C2000 is available in a choice of front or rear drive. Integrated lighting and the luggage carrier are included as standard equipment.
This power wheelchair, which can travel up to 60 km (about 37 miles) at speeds of up to 15 km/h, has rear wheel chain steering and the option of front or rear drive. The wheelchair can also transverse small curbs and has an integrated lighting system. In addition, the seat can raise as much as 40 cm (almost 16 inches) and tilt backwards.
The C2000 is compatible with the full line of Otto Bock special and custom controls. This means the power wheelchair can be tailored precisely to your requirements. The direct servo of the C2000 offers all of the advantages of conventional steering systems without the disadvantages. For example, the bothersome need to switch between indoor and outdoor mode is eliminated. This offers a high level of everyday flexibility and independence for your customers.
Direct motor control of the two steering casters results in precise steering characteristics, a high level of directional stability and significantly improved maneuverability.
